Trax3 3.1.0
trax track library
Loading...
Searching...
No Matches
trax::TrackCollectionContainer Member List

This is the complete list of members for trax::TrackCollectionContainer, including all inherited members.

Add(std::shared_ptr< TrackCollection > pValue_Type)=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
AddRelaxed(std::shared_ptr< TrackCollection > pTraxType)=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
begin()=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
Clear()=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
Count() const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
end()=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
GetActive() const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
GetFirst() const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
GetLast() const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
GetNext(const std::shared_ptr< TrackCollection > &pValue_Type) const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
GetPrevious(const std::shared_ptr< TrackCollection > &pValue_Type) const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
ID() const noexcept=0trax::Identified< TrackCollectionContainer >pure virtual
IsValid() const noexcept=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
Make(bool doCreateCollections=false) noexcepttrax::TrackCollectionContainerstatic
MaxID() const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
MinID() const=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
PopActive()=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
PushActive(IDType id)=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
Reference(const std::string &name) const=0trax::Identified< TrackCollectionContainer >pure virtual
ReferenceNames(const std::string &namePart) const=0trax::Identified< TrackCollectionContainer >pure virtual
Remove(TrackCollection *pValue_Type, bool zeroIDs=false)=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
ShiftIDs(int offset)=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
Take(TrackCollectionContainer &collection_Type)=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ual
TypeName() const noexcept=0trax::Collection< TrackCollectionContainer, TrackCollection >pure virtual